Develop Exceptional Customer Service:

  • Provide excellent communication and responsiveness to clients.
  • Go the extra mile to meet their needs and exceed their expectations.
  • Maintain a strong professional network to facilitate transactions and provide referrals to other trusted professionals, such as home inspectors, mortgage brokers, and contractors.

Invest in Continuing Education

  • Stay up-to-date with industry trends, regulations, and technologies through ongoing education and training.
  • Earning additional certifications or designations, such as Certified Residential Specialist (CRS) or Accredited Buyer’s Representative (ABR), can enhance your credibility.

Market Your Unique Selling Proposition (USP):

  • Identify what makes you unique as a realtor and incorporate it into your branding and marketing efforts. Above all leverage ultra-local website content.
  • Highlight your strengths, whether it’s your local market knowledge, negotiation skills, or track record of successful transactions.

Network Effectively:

  • Build and nurture relationships with other professionals in the industry, such as other realtors, lenders, and attorneys.
  • Attend industry events and join local real estate associations to expand your network.
